Students honoured at CBS awards night in Mitchelstown
The awards night for CBS Secondary Mitchelstown 2012/2013 was a way for the school to recognise excellence among the students for attendance, academic and special achievements.
The importance of community was referred to throughout the awards night, which was generously sponsored by Mitchelstown Credit Union and the role the credit union play in the community at large and within the school was highlighted.
Regular attendance is seen as one of the key factors in success in school and is an important trait for the future workplace.
